STATEMENT FROM THE OFFICE OF THE PRIME MINISTER  
ST. GEORGE’S GRENADA, SEPTEMBER 21TH 2012_Prime Minister, Hon. Tillman Thomas today accepted the resignation of Member of Parliament, St. George South Ms. Glynis Roberts. Prior to her resignation, Ms. Roberts held the Portfolio of Minister for Environment and Foreign Trade. As a member of the Tillman Thomas Administration, she also held the positions of Minister of Tourism and Civil Aviation; Minister of Labour and Ecclesiastic Affairs and Minister of Social Development. The Prime Minister extends best wishes to Ms. Roberts in all her future endeavours.
